Singapore’s Certificate of Entitlement (COE) system represents one of the world’s most distinctive approaches to vehicle ownership regulation. Implemented in 1990, this system requires potential vehicle owners to first obtain a COE through competitive bidding before purchasing a vehicle. The impact of this policy extends far beyond simple administrative control, fundamentally reshaping Singapore’s automotive market dynamics and influencing everything from consumer behavior to industry practices.
